MultiLingual Static Analysis (MLSA, pronounced Melissa for convenience) is a tool that analyzes software that is written in multiple languages and in which the languages call each other.
The PAIGE extension of MLSA, which parses through Python Abstract Syntax Trees (AST) using a Context Free Grammar (CFG) written in C++
ICSOFT 2017 - Lightweight Multilingual Software Analysis: A novel lightweight approach to multilingual software analysis: generation of multilingual call graphs to identify language boundary problems.
ICSOFT 2018 - Lightweight Call-Graph Construction for Multilingual Software Analysis: An additional approach to multilingual software analysis: leveraging information from a compiler-generated AST to provide the quality of call graph necessary, while the program itself is written using an Island Grammar that parses the AST providing the lightweight aspect necessary

Data Science - Predicting Bank Customers: A Portuguese banking company conducted a marketing campaign (through phone calls) to gain customers. Given the data collected for each client (including demographic information and information on the campaign methods), three different machine learning models were implemented to predict whether or not a potential client would be likely to become a customer at the bank. The models implemented were: Logistic Regression, Decision Tree and Random Forest.
Data Science - COVID-19 ICU Prediction: During the COVID-19 Pandemic, many hospitals around the world were overwhelmed with patients in their intensive care units. This resulted in many patients not being able to receive the care that they needed in a safe amount of time, leading to millions of deaths worldwide. The goal of this project is to design a Machine Learning model to predict which patients will and will not eventually require admission to the ICU. The prediction will allow for hospitals to prepare for incoming patients as well as discharge patients that don't need intensive care earlier on.
